if the point (-3,4) is the vertex point of the curve of aquadratic function f and -5 is aroot of the equation f(x) =0, then what is the other root
Answer:
x = - 1
Step-by-step explanation:
The x- coordinate of the vertex is mid way between the roots of the quadratic.
The difference between x- coordinate of vertex and the given root is
difference = | - 3 - (- 5) | = | - 3 + 5 | = | 2 | = 2
Thus the other root is 2 units to the right of x = - 3, that is
x = - 3 + 2 = - 1
The other root is x = - 1

An ice cream shop sells sundaes for $2 and banana splits for $3. On a hot day the shop sold 8 more sundaes than banana splits and made $156 . Calculate the number of each product sold
Answer:
Number of sundaes = 36
Number of banana split = 28
Step-by-step explanation:
On that day, let the number of sundaes sold be x
Now, since they sold 8 more sundaes than banana, the number of bananas sold is x-8
So the cost of sundaes sold will be 2 * x = 2x
the total cost of banana splits sold will be 3(x-8) = 3x -24
The addition of both equals 156
Hence;
2x + 3x-24 = 156
5x -24 = 156
5x = 156 + 24
5x = 180
x = 180/5
x = 36
So
number of sundaes sold is 36 while the number of bananas split sold is 36-8 = 28

PLZ HELP ME ☻ [tex]\[\frac{xy}{x + y} = 1, \quad \frac{xz}{x + z} = 2, \quad \frac{yz}{y + z} = 3\][/tex] Solve system of equations
Answer:
[tex]x=\frac{12}{7} \\y=\frac{12}{5} \\z=-12[/tex]
Step-by-step explanation:
Let's re-write the equations in order to get the variables as separated in independent terms as possible \:
First equation:
[tex]\frac{xy}{x+y} =1\\xy=x+y\\1=\frac{x+y}{xy} \\1=\frac{1}{y} +\frac{1}{x}[/tex]
Second equation:
[tex]\frac{xz}{x+z} =2\\xz=2\,(x+z)\\\frac{1}{2} =\frac{x+z}{xz} \\\frac{1}{2} =\frac{1}{z} +\frac{1}{x}[/tex]
Third equation:
[tex]\frac{yz}{y+z} =3\\yz=3\,(y+z)\\\frac{1}{3} =\frac{y+z}{yz} \\\frac{1}{3}=\frac{1}{z} +\frac{1}{y}[/tex]
Now let's subtract term by term the reduced equation 3 from the reduced equation 1 in order to eliminate the term that contains "y":
[tex]1=\frac{1}{y} +\frac{1}{x} \\-\\\frac{1}{3} =\frac{1}{z} +\frac{1}{y}\\\frac{2}{3} =\frac{1}{x} -\frac{1}{z}[/tex]
Combine this last expression term by term with the reduced equation 2, and solve for "x" :
[tex]\frac{2}{3} =\frac{1}{x} -\frac{1}{z} \\+\\\frac{1}{2} =\frac{1}{z} +\frac{1}{x} \\ \\\frac{7}{6} =\frac{2}{x}\\ \\x=\frac{12}{7}[/tex]
Now we use this value for "x" back in equation 1 to solve for "y":
[tex]1=\frac{1}{y} +\frac{1}{x} \\1=\frac{1}{y} +\frac{7}{12}\\1-\frac{7}{12}=\frac{1}{y} \\ \\\frac{1}{y} =\frac{5}{12} \\y=\frac{12}{5}[/tex]
And finally we solve for the third unknown "z":
[tex]\frac{1}{2} =\frac{1}{z} +\frac{1}{x} \\\\\frac{1}{2} =\frac{1}{z} +\frac{7}{12} \\\\\frac{1}{z} =\frac{1}{2}-\frac{7}{12} \\\\\frac{1}{z} =-\frac{1}{12}\\z=-12[/tex]
